Don't hardcode the digest window in the scheduler loop. Pullwave batches all pending notifications at the top of each hour, and new hires keep tripping on the off-by-one when the cron fires early. Read the interval from config, not from the queue depth. The defaults we ship for staging are below.

tuning table, kawep-tawif:
CAPS = {
    "olidor": 80,
    "belion": 7,
    "quenys": 225,
    "druox": 839,
    "fraath": 482,
}

Step 6: Drain the Proctorline exam queue before cutover. Pause intake, wait for in-flight proctoring sessions to flush, confirm queue depth is zero in the Lanternview dashboard. Then push the new consumer build to the standby pool. The push must be signed; verify against the key below.

deploy key for tawef-fahaf: bky13_g3HEideuTscRu

## Further reading

As of v4, Pinwheel's legacy cron jobs are migrating to the Coilworks workflow engine. Plugin authors should stop registering crontab entries; declare scheduled tasks as workflow steps instead. Old cron hooks still fire but are deprecated and will be removed next major release. Retries, timeouts, and backfill behave differently under Coilworks—read the migration notes before porting anything. The migration guide, step schema reference, and deprecation timeline are published on this internal page.

runbook for haduf-tadup: https://confluence.tolvaqsys.internal/display/display/display/8e81e604

# Service Accounts: String Extraction

The `extract-i18n` script pulls translatable strings from all Bramblewick repos and pushes them to the Glossa service. It runs under the `i18n-extractor` service account. Do not run it under your personal account; Glossa rate-limits individual users aggressively. The account has write access to the staging catalog only. Set the token in your shell before invoking the script. The current staging token is below.

API key for kahap-kafog: zpat15_6qzxZ7YR8aDwjmp